2023 Toyota C-HR 1.2’s production started in 2020 and continued in 2020, 2021, 2022 and 2023. C-HR 1.2 is a 5 doors SUV in Front wheel drive. Automobile weight is 1390 kg with 377 liters trunk loading capacity. C-HR 1.2 has a 1.2 l engine. With 1197 cc engine size it produces 116 Hp horsepower and 185 Nm torque. The power is transmitted by a speed gearbox with AWD wheel drive. Vehicle can accelerate from zero to 100 km/h (60 mph) in 10.8 seconds. Top speed is limited by 185 km/h (115 mph). The engine has a Euro 6 standard. Fuel tank capacity is 50 liters. Consumption in city is 7,2 lt/100km, consumption in highway is 5,3 lt/100km and combined fuel consumption is 6,1 lt/100km according to official factory data. Estimated C-HR 1.2 real World MPG/consumption is 8,8 lt/100km. It is expected to consume 45 percent more fuel than factory data in real conditions and during test drives.
